Villages ban hunting of migratory birds

Dimapur, November 17 (MExN):
In pursuance of last year’s resolution, the village councils of Nihokhu and Hokhezhe villages in a joint meeting have resolved to enforce strict ban on trapping and hunting of migratory birds within the land of two villages. Informing this Ghosuho Zhimomi, Chairman, Nihokhu Village Council has said that strict action would be taken against those violating the standing order of the two villages.
